Apache OpenOffice Template & Extentions――OpenOfficeを便利に利用するためのさまざまなアドオンたち
Apache OpenOfficeには機能を拡張できる仕組みがあり、すでにさまざな機能拡張が有志によって開発されている。また、ドキュメントを作成する際に便利な「テンプレート」も多数公開されている。これらの中で人気のものトップ10と、SourceForgeによるテンプレート作者Russel Ossendryver氏へのインタビューを紹介しよう。
Apache OpenOfficeコミュニティには、OpenOffice本体のコミュニティだけでなく、アドオンのコミュニティも存在する。アドオンコミュニティは成長し続けており、OpenOffice向けの拡張機能やテンプレートなど、さまざまなアドオンが生み出されている。これらのアドオンの多くはApache Licenseではないライセンスで配布されているため、OpenOfficeプロジェクトがApache Software Foundation傘下となったときに、SourceForgeでこれらをホスティングすることとなった。Apache Software FoundationではApache License以外のライセンスでの配布が行えないからだ。
OpenOffice Extensionsでは、辞書からPDF編集にいたるまで、何百もの拡張機能を提供している。
また、OpenOffice Templatesには、レシートから名刺に至るまで、あらゆるものを作成するためのテンプレートが何百と用意されている。
これら2つのサイトのトップページからは、「Highest Rated」(高評価)や「Most Popular」(ダウンロード数)、「Most Recent」(更新日)といった基準で拡張機能やテンプレートを見つけることができる。たとえば、テンプレートおよび拡張機能のダウンロード数トップ10を見てみよう。
テンプレート・ダウンロードトップ10
- Basic Resume:スタンダードな職務経歴書
- Tri Fold Brochure:三つ折りにして配布・郵送するような文書を作るためのテンプレート
- This is a Resume:表組みされた職務経歴書
- Business card template:名刺のテンプレート
- 2012 Month/Year Calendar and Planner with Holidays:2012年のカレンダー
- DIN Brief mit Fenster links:住所氏名を左寄せボックスにプリントした封書
- Chronological Resume:年代別に表記する履歴書
- Resume Template:職歴、学歴別に表記する履歴書
- Project Management Template with Gant Schedule Creation Simple Resume:プロジェクトマネジメントのための人月/工程見積書
- Simple Resume:シンプルな履歴書
拡張機能・ダウンロードトップ10
- Oracle PDF Import Extension:PDF形式のドキュメントをインポートするための拡張機能。文字装飾やフォント、画像などをできるだけ保存したままでインポートが可能
- Russian Dictionary:ロシア語のスペルチェック用辞書
- Professional Template Pack II – English:120以上のさまざまなテンプレートを含むテンプレート集
- US English Spell Checking Dictionary:英語のスペルチェック用辞書
- MySQL Connector for OpenOffice.org:OpenOfficeでMySQLを利用するためのネイティブドライバ
- Oracle Report Builder:Pentaho REportingベースのデータベースレポート作成拡張機能
- German (de-DE igerman98) dictionaries:ドイツ語のスペルチェック用辞書
- OpenOffice.org2GoogleDocs – export & import to Google Docs, Zoho, WebDAV:Google DocsやZoho、WebDAVに対するインポート/エクスポート機能を提供する拡張機能
- Processional Template Pack -English- :80以上のさまざまなテンプレートを含むテンプレート集
- de.OpenOffice.org – German Templates:ドイツ語で作成された130以上のテンプレートを含むテンプレート集
拡張機能およびテンプレートの国別ダウンロード数はどちらも同じような感じだが、これらのいくつかは言語に依存することを考慮すると、何ら驚くことような結果ではない。
またOS別のダウンロード数は目に見える違いがあり、一種の洞察を生むきっかけとなるかもしれない。今後もこれらの数字の推移を見守り、報告していくつもりだ。
さて、このほど、名刺テンプレートの作者であるRussel Ossendryver氏と話す機会があり、このテンプレートを作ることとなった経緯を聞くことができた。
すべては、Worldlabel.comがOpenoffice.orgテンプレートコンテストのスポンサーを務めた時に始まった。彼らは、コミュニティが開発するユーザーフレンドリーなテンプレートの大規模大規模アーカイブについて、その立ち上げに興味を持っていた。そしてテンプレートのレポジトリサイトが立ち上がったとき、コミュニティには名刺テンプレートが欠如していた。そこでRussは、OpenOfficeの提供する、画像の挿入やテキストボックス、グラデーションといった基本的なデザイン機能を使い、汎用的に利用できるシンプルなデザインの名刺テンプレートを作成した。また、名刺の作り方を教えるサイトも用意している。
――OpenOfficeプロジェクトにテンプレートをコントリビュートするのに要求されるスキルとは?
Russ: 大したスキルは要求されない。要求されるのは、テーブルの使い方やテキストボックスの挿入、フォントタイプを変更する方法など、基本的な知識程度だ。もちろん、テンプレートによっては極めて高度なスキルが要求されるものもある。たとえば、表計算で万年カレンダーを作るのは大変だ。
――テンプレートを自身で使うだけでなく、コミュニティに提供することのモチベーションは何?
Russ:シェアするということは何にも例えようがない。もし、自分の作ったものが他の誰かを助けることができたのなら、それはとても価値のあることだ。また、自分の作ったテンプレートが多くの人に受け入れられて必要とされると、独特の満足感が得られるんだ。私は時々、自分のテンプレートがどれだけの人気を享受しているのか確認してしまうんだ。どれだけ面白くできるか競っているような感じだ。より多くを提供しようとすればするほどに、より多くの人が参加する傾向がある。
――コミュニティに欠けているものは? たとえば、どんなテンプレートをコントリビュートしてほしい?
Russ: 全体的に少しずつ足りないものがあると思うけど、でもたくさんのものはほしいね。僕らのコミュニティにとって、選択肢はたくさんあったほうが良いからね。MicrosoftはOfficeのテンプレートギャラリーに大枚をはたいているから、僕らもも次から次へとテンプレートを拡充していくべきなんだ。強いて言うなら、テンプレートを最も必要としているエリアは、例えば訴答書書式といった、法律文書書式だよ。ほかにも、プレゼンテーション用テンプレート、名刺や履歴書/職務経歴書用テンプレートなど、常に人気のあるものはもっとあっても良い。